@namespace url(http://www.w3.org/1999/xhtml);
@-moz-document url("http://www.alc.co.jp/"),url("http://www.alc.co.jp/index.html") {
	body > div > table:nth-child(3) > tbody > tr > td:nth-child(2),
	body > div > table:nth-child(3) > tbody > tr > td:nth-child(3),
	body > div > table:nth-child(4),
	body > div > table:nth-child(5) > tbody > tr > td:nth-child(1) > table:nth-child(1) > tbody > tr:nth-child(1),
	body > div > table:nth-child(5) > tbody > tr > td:nth-child(1) > table:nth-child(1) > tbody > tr:nth-child(2) > td:nth-child(2),
	body > div > table:nth-child(5) > tbody > tr > td:nth-child(1) > table:nth-child(1) > tbody > tr:nth-child(2) > td:nth-child(3),
	body > div > table:nth-child(5) > tbody > tr > td:nth-child(1) > table:nth-child(1) > tbody > tr:nth-child(2) > td:nth-child(4),
	body > div > table:nth-child(5) > tbody > tr > td:nth-child(1) > table:nth-child(1) > tbody > tr:nth-child(2) > td:nth-child(5),
	body > div > table:nth-child(5) > tbody > tr > td:nth-child(1) > table:nth-child(1) > tbody > tr:nth-child(2) > td:nth-child(6),
	body > div > table:nth-child(5) > tbody > tr > td:nth-child(2),
	body > div > table:nth-child(5) > tbody > tr > td:nth-child(3),
	body > div > table:nth-child(5) > tbody > tr > td:nth-child(1) > table:nth-child(3),
	body > div > table:nth-child(5) > tbody > tr > td:nth-child(1) > table:nth-child(4),
	body > div > table:nth-child(5) > tbody > tr > td:nth-child(1) > table:nth-child(5),
	body > div > table:nth-child(5) > tbody > tr > td:nth-child(1) > table:nth-child(6),
	body > div > table:nth-child(7) > tbody > tr:nth-child(1),
	body > div > table:nth-child(7) > tbody > tr:nth-child(2),
	body > div > table:nth-child(7) > tbody > tr:nth-child(3),
	body > div > table:nth-child(7) > tbody > tr:nth-child(4),
	body > div > table:nth-child(7) > tbody > tr:nth-child(5),
	body > div > table:nth-child(7) > tbody > tr:nth-child(6),
	body > div > table:nth-child(7) > tbody > tr:nth-child(8)
	{
		display: none;
	}
	body > div > table:nth-child(5) > tbody > tr > td:nth-child(1) > table:nth-child(2)
	{
		width: 750px !important;
	}
	body > div > table:nth-child(7) > tbody > tr:nth-child(7) > td
	{
		border-top: #aac 1px solid !important;
	}
	body > div > table:nth-child(7)
	{
		margin-top: 200px;
	}
}
@-moz-document domain(eow.alc.co.jp) {
	#AreaHeaderCenter,
	#AreaHeaderRight,
	.bg_i,
	#AreaGnavi,
	#AreaUpperLeft > table > tbody > tr:nth-child(1) > td:nth-child(2),
	#AreaUpperLeft > table > tbody > tr:nth-child(1) > td:nth-child(3),
	#AreaUpperLeft > table > tbody > tr:nth-child(1) > td:nth-child(4),
	#AreaUpperLeft > table > tbody > tr:nth-child(1) > td:nth-child(5),
	#AreaUpperLeft > table > tbody > tr:nth-child(1) > td:nth-child(6),
	#AreaUpperLeft > table > tbody > tr:nth-child(1) > td:nth-child(7),
	#AreaUpperLeft > table > tbody > tr:nth-child(2) > td:nth-child(2),
	#AreaUpperLeft > table > tbody > tr:nth-child(3) > td:nth-child(2),
	#box,
	#AreaSponsorSite,
	#AreaLowerLeft > div > div[style="border: 3px double Blue; padding: 1px; width: 350px; text-align: left; margin-left: auto; margin-right: auto;"],
	#AreaUpperRight,
	#AreaFooter > table > tbody > tr:nth-child(1) > td > table > tbody > tr > td:nth-child(1),
	#AreaFooter > table > tbody > tr:nth-child(1) > td > table > tbody > tr > td:nth-child(2),
	#AreaFooter > table > tbody > tr:nth-child(2),
	#AreaFooter > table > tbody > tr:nth-child(3),
	#AreaFooter > table > tbody > tr:nth-child(4),
	#AreaFooter > table > tbody > tr:nth-child(5),
	#AreaFooter > table > tbody > tr:nth-child(6),
	#AreaFooter > table > tbody > tr:nth-child(8)
	{
		display: none;
	}
	#AreaUpperLeft > table > tbody > tr:nth-child(1) > td
	{
		background-color: transparent !important;
	}
	#AreaUpperLeft > table
	{
		width: 750px !important;
	}
	#AreaFooter > table > tbody > tr:nth-child(7) > td
	{
		border-top: #aac 1px solid !important;
	}
	#AreaUpperLeft
	{
		margin-top: 10px !important;
	}
}

